They Can Help You Determine the worth of your case

The value of your case will impact many decisions, including whether or not you should settle the case or go to trial. A skilled accident and injuries lawyer will know how to determine the value of damages and take into consideration various aspects.

These elements are categorized into three categories, namely economic, noneconomic and punitive damage. Your lawyer will assess how much money you have spent on medical expenses, lost income, and other expenses in the future, like prescription medication and therapy sessions. Your lawyer will also take into consideration the amount of non-financial damage like discomfort and pain.

It is easy to place a dollar value on these quantifiable losses, but it can be difficult to estimate the value of non-economic losses. Your attorney will speak with specialists, doctors, family members who can testify to the impact of your injuries on your daily life. This is why it is important to have your medical records available to assist in this process.

The severity of your injuries can also affect the value of your claim. Serious injuries, such as severe brain injuries or spinal cord trauma, typically result in higher settlements than other injuries like a broken leg or ribs that are bruised. In certain cases the severity of your injury can influence the way in which the insurance company of the negligent party views your claim.

Other possible factors your attorney will consider include whether you have pre-existing injuries that were exacerbated by the accident. Lawyers for defense will examine your medical records to determine whether you have had any prior injuries they can use to prove that you weren't injured in the accident but suffered injuries as a result of an event that occurred prior to it.

Your attorney will then investigate the liability of all parties that were involved in the accident. Your injury lawyer will determine if the city or business is accountable if you tripped on a deteriorated sidewalk outside a shop. This is an important step since comparative negligence could limit the amount of compensation you're entitled to receive.

Your lawyer will go through all the information associated with your case and make a determination of how much your damages are worth. This will include economic and non-economic damages. Examples of economic damages are medical bills as well as lost wages, the loss of future earnings, property damage, and the cost of any needed medical devices or equipment. Non-economic damages include pain and discomfort, loss of enjoyment in life, mental stress and inconvenience.

When calculating your damages lawyers who represent you in the case will ensure that they take into account both current and future losses. They will also consider any costs you've incurred, including travel to and from medical appointments, rental costs and other related expenses. They will also take into account the other ways the accident has affected you. For instance, if you have a permanent impairment they will take into consideration the loss of enjoyment in life and any other psychological damage.

You can bring your case to the court

If the insurance company isn't willing to agree on an amount for settlement, your lawyer may need to take the case to court. If your lawyer for injury has the ability to gather evidence, such as eyewitness testimony, video footage, and medical documents and present it to the other side in order to convince them that they have a duty to settle. This will allow you to receive the most money for your injuries.

It is also important that your injury lawyer can show that the defendant's lapse of duty caused your injuries. They can do this by proving that the crash resulted in your physical and mental suffering, and other losses like lost income or damage to your property. These are called "damages."

In a personal injuries lawsuit the lawyer files a legal complaint with the court against the parties who injured you (defendants). The defendants then have 30 days to respond, either by apologizing to or denying the allegations in the complaint.

Your attorney will draft the document, known as a "settlement request letter" that contains detailed details regarding the injury, the law, and the facts that support your claim. It also requires a certain amount to settle your case. This is the basis for back and forth negotiations. Your attorney will decide strategically what information to share and when to keep it secret.

During the trial you will be required to testify about your accident claims lawyers and injury. Your lawyer will prepare you for this test and ensure that everything you say is true. However, it is important to remember that you should never admit any responsibility or apologize for the incident. This can be used by the other party or their insurance company against you in the future.
